The Rise of MiCA and Regulatory Pressure in Europe

The Markets in Crypto-Assets regulation, commonly known as MiCA, represents one of the most comprehensive regulatory frameworks for digital assets in the world. Designed by the European Union, MiCA aims to create clear rules for crypto issuers, service providers, and exchanges operating within the region.

Its primary goal is to increase transparency, protect users, and reduce risks associated with unregulated crypto activity. As enforcement approaches, companies operating in Europe are expected to align with strict compliance standards or risk losing access to the market.

This shift is forcing many crypto projects and exchanges to reassess their strategies. For some, it introduces operational challenges. For others, it presents an opportunity to establish legitimacy in one of the world’s most important financial regions.

Pi Network’s Early Positioning Toward Compliance

One of the key points highlighted in recent discussions is that Pi Network has reportedly already taken steps toward MiCA application. While details remain limited, this move is being interpreted as a proactive effort to align with upcoming European regulatory standards.

In the crypto industry, early compliance positioning is often seen as a long-term strategic advantage. Projects that prepare ahead of regulatory frameworks tend to face fewer disruptions when enforcement begins.

For Pi Network, which has built a large global user base through its mobile-first mining model, regulatory readiness could play a crucial role in transitioning from a community-driven ecosystem to a fully recognized digital asset network.

Compliance readiness may also improve its chances of integration with regulated financial systems, payment providers, and licensed exchanges in the future.

Challenges Ahead in Regulatory Integration

Despite the potential advantages, regulatory integration also presents challenges. Compliance with frameworks like MiCA requires transparency, legal structuring, and operational adjustments that can be complex for blockchain projects.

There may also be technical requirements related to reporting, identity verification, and asset classification that need to be implemented within the ecosystem.

Additionally, regulatory environments continue to evolve. What is compliant today may require updates in the future as policies are refined.

For Pi Network, maintaining flexibility while meeting compliance standards will be a key balancing act moving forward.
